5 star hotel on the Amalfi Coast

  1. The timeless charm of a medieval convent on the Amalfi
  2. The infinity pool directly above the sea of Amalfi Coast
  3. A mix of Mediterranean luxury and ancient, Arab-influenced architecture

If you're a sucker for old world charm but, at the same time, can't resist a bit of contemporary design and technology, you'll love Grand Hotel Convento di Amalfi. This stylish 5 star establishment, in the heart of the Amalfi Coast, occupies a finely restored 12th century monastery complete with exquisite Arab-Norman cloisters, dating back to the 13th century.

A sophisticated combination of the building's Moorish architecture and elements of ultra modern interior design characterizes the hotel's spacious bedrooms and suites, all of which enjoy marvelous views of the sea surrounding Amalfi.

Grand Hotel Convento di Amalfi's infinity swimming pool is located on a terrace directly above the sea. Similarly breathtaking views can be seen from the Monk's Walk and the Loggia. Those wishing to combine a holiday by the sea with some well deserved pampering, will no doubt spend hours luxuriating in the hotel's wellness center, equipped with Turkish bath, massage corner and gym.

Guests dining on the panoramic terrace of the "Dei Cappuccini" restaurant choose from an excellent selection of traditional local dishes and typical Italian specialties. The pool bar is the perfect place in which to enjoy a refreshing drink or a quick snack.

Cycling, horse riding, windsurfing, diving: any number of sports can be practiced in the immediate vicinity of the hotel. Grand Hotel Convento is only a few minutes away from the historic center of Amalfi from where guests who enjoy walking can head into the spectacular Valle delle Ferriere and sea lovers can set off on an unforgettable boat trip, sailing along the Amalfi Coast.

From the heights of its cliff-top position, the Grand Hotel Convento di Amalfi dominates the whole of the Bay of Amalfi.
The hotel is located just outside the small seaside town of Amalfi, on the spectacular and often hair-raising SS163 coastal road, also known as the "Blue Ribbon" or "Amalfi Drive".
The historic center of Amalfi with its magnificent cathedral lies within minutes of the hotel as do the majority of the Amalfi Coast's most famous towns, such as Atrani, Furore, Praiano, Conca dei Marini, Positano, Ravello, Maiori, Minori and Vietri sul Mare.
